As to the rationale for having it in the standard library: it's because of the coupling with the implementation of the type() builtin. If a new slot is added to type() that the interpreter may access without consulting __getattribute__, then ProxyMixin can be updated to correctly delegate that slot. If alternate implementations such as Jython or IronPython have additional such slots, they can also provide their own version of ProxyMixin. If ProxyMixin doesn't become the development responsibility of the same group that is responsible for the implementation of the type object then it may as well not exist (since it can't be trusted to be kept up to date with the development process). |
